Где есть хороший мануал по Delphi?

Olenenok

Интересует в основном создание потоков и синхронизация.

kill-still

Каких именно потоков?

Olenenok

Потоков исполнения.

yolki

Threads? Там примерчик в демо есть неплохой, когда три треда работают, каждый своим методом сортируют. и они синхронизируются между собой.

Olenenok

Спасибо. Случаем не знаете, есть ли в Делфи функция аналогичная
clock_t clock(void);  

из стандартой библиотеки C? Как называется?

maggi14

возможно, этим занимается TThread::GetTime?

bass

я не знаю, что это за функция
clock_t clock(void);
но может GetTickCount тебе поможет?

bass

Сейчас пишу приложение - сервиз (службу).
Тоже интересует сабж с потоками. Не знаю, как создать потоки в TService

maggi14

клок возвращает время работы нити.

dimabel

Ну, про документацию ничего не скажу, однако могу посоветовать юзать довольно удобные компонентики библиотеки HProcess (THProcess, THChannel, THMonitor).
Кажись, появились где-то в Королевстве Дельфи, есть там.
Там-же в архиве дока по их использованию, достаточно полная.
Работу с потоками через стандартную Дельфишную обёртку я посчитал слишком сложной когда-то, а с этими компонентами разобрался довольно быстро. После этого мне не приходилось писать ничего требующего многопоточности, поэтому работать с классом TThread так и не научился.

yolki

Joe, кстати нам религия запрещает сторонние компоненты пользовать. В курсе?

Olenenok

Да в курсе, в курсе...
Оставить комментарий
Имя или ник:
Комментарий: